#9. Swap Out Basic Curtains

Curtains honestly change how expensive a room feels 🤍✨.

Soft linen-style curtains instantly make bedrooms feel:

  • Cozier
  • Brighter
  • More layered
  • More elevated

👉 Style Tip: Hang curtains higher than the window to make ceilings feel taller.

#21. Keep the Color Palette Cohesive

Rooms always feel more expensive when the colors work together ✨.

👉 Style Tip: Choose 2–3 main colors and repeat them throughout the room.
